How they compare
Qatar currently reports 0.6% against 0.2% in WB: Other Small States, a difference of 0.4%.
That makes Qatar's figure about 4.0 times WB: Other Small States's.
The two have swapped places 7 times across 22 shared years of data; in 2001 it was WB: Other Small States ahead.
Qatar ranks 3rd and WB: Other Small States ranks 4th of 208 countries.
Across the 3 decades both report, Qatar averaged higher in 2 and WB: Other Small States in 1.
